NORMSOFMARRIAGE
These are norms that regulate

marriage on mate selection,


secondary marriage, number of
spouses and marital exchanges.

RULESONMATESELECTION

EXOGAMY-requires a person to select

his mate outside his own group or


social category.
ENDOGAMY-is a rule that require the

person to select his mate from his


own group or social category (race,
social class or religion).

RULESINSECONDARYMARRIAGE

SORORATE-is the practice that

compels the woman to marry the


deceased sisters husband.
LEVIRATE- is the practice among the

Chuckee of Siberia that requires a


man to marry the widow of the
deceased brother and care for his
children and his herds.

RULESONTHENUMBEROFSPOUSES

MONOGAMY-is the rule that limits the

person to one spouse at a given time;


POLYGAMY- is the plural marriage of

man or woman.

TWOTYPESOFPLURALMARRIAGE

POLYGYNY-is the plural marriage of

man to several women.


POLYANDRY-is the plural of marriage

of women to several men.

RULESONMARITALEXCHANGE
BRIDE WEALTH-is the wealth given by the

groom to his brides family to legitimize


his right to his wife child.
BRIDE SERVICE- is the service of requiring
a man to provide labor to the household
of his bride, to work for his father-in-law
for a certain period of time, either before
or after marriage.
DOWRY- is the wealth given by the
parents of the bride to the husband of
their daughter that includes money,
clothing, jewelry, or any household items.

RESEARCHESONMARRIAGE
Lamanna and Riedman (2009) noted that marriages

among couples over age 25 are generally happier


and more stable than those couples in the early
teens and early twenties.
NSO (2003) reported that Filipino men marry at a
much older age than women; the modal age for men
is between 25-29 and 20 to 24 for women.
Studies showed that marriage is considered the
normal thing to do for both Filipino males and
females (Tiglao, 1988) and that married people are
much happier than the unmarried.
Sevilla (1982) reported that Filipino women marry
men who are much older, more educated and occupy
much higher occupations than they have.

Studies(Vancio, 1980; Sevilla, 1982) show that the

women with successful marriages consider their


husbands as companions, and have sound financial
relationship with them.
Filipinos have conservative attitudes towards
cohabitation (Casuga, 1996); women condemn it.
Vancio (1980) noted that urban wives are less prone
to pre-marital and extra-marital sex than their
husbands.
Sevilla (1982) reported that marital dissolution is
most common among couples who marry before the
age of 20, among women who are pregnant at the
time of their marriage, among husbands who have
weak character, and have problems of coping with his
new married role.
